Minutes of Meeting - May 8th 2003

1. Call to order and roll call

The meeting was convened at 5.37p.m. by Chair Kennedy, who presided during all aspects of the meeting. Five Commissioners (or their lawful designates) holding valid appointments being present, the quorum requirement of Section 6 of the Commission's Rules & Regulations (50 percent of those eligible to vote) was satisfied.

Commissioners in Attendance: Chair Laurie Kennedy, Vice-Chair Sherri Franklin, Secretary June Wilson, Elissa Eckman, Kelly Jensen DVM, Sgt. Bill Herndon, SFPD, Capt. Vicky Guldbech, ACC Supervisor

Absent with excuse: Jamal Modica, Jack Breslin, Dept of Health, Carl Friedman, Animal Care & Control Rosa Sanchez, City Attorney.

Also, the continued absence of Recreation and Park.

2. Public Comment

The Chair opened the meeting to public comment

Eric Mills stated that there was an article in the newspaper that tied live animal markets in China to SARS. Also trouble in their budget at the Zoo.

3. Approval of the draft minutes of April 10th, 2003

The Commission unanimously approved the minutes with a few minor corrections.

4. Chairperson's Opening remarks

a. The Chair welcomed and thanked everyone for coming to the meeting.

5. Commissioner Public Comment

    None.

6. Status and tracking of recommendations approved by Commission requesting action by Board of Supervisors

    a. All accounted for

7. Committee Reports/Commissioner's Reports

    a. No reports from the City Attorney

    b. Cambridge: Com. Eckman stated that she had sent a draft concerning the ordinance to In Defense of Animals for their input.

    c. Live animal markets: Com. Jensen stated that she had nothing new to report. It was also suggested that the Health Dept. become more involved in monitoring the import of live animals.

    d. Vacancy/Appointments: There are 11 people applying for 4 seats on the Commission which will be heard at the Rules Committee on May 14th.

8. Old Business

    a. Flyer/pamphlet/logo: Com. Franklin stated that the logos would be ready very soon.

    b. Cat Declawing: AB395 failed in committee in Sacramento and will probably be introduced again next January. While the Vet Assn. has not yet taken a position on this issue, many vets do oppose this procedure. It was suggested to contact John Duran of West Hollywood for his input. This item is continued.

9. New Business

    a. Capt. Guldbech from ACC wants an amendment to the Code that would outline humane and responsible guidelines for the welfare, care and maintenance of dogs that are housed outdoors, which includes guard dogs and tethered dogs. At ACC, there are 9 animal control officers when there should be 20. This item is continued.

10.Public Comment

    No public comment

11.Calendar Items

None.

12.Closing review of task allotment and next steps

Com Eckman will contact IDA about language for Cambridge style ordinance pertaining to UC laboratory animals. Contact John Duran of West Hollywood City Council to find out how they passed their anti cat declawing ordinance.

Com. Kennedy - find out who we should approach to test the live animals, being sold as food, regarding disease, Health Dept. or Board of Supervisors?

Com. Jensen - communicate with Com. Breslin about above

Com. Franklin - Contact Linda at IDA about artwork for our logo, plus work with Capt. Guldbech to make a working SF ordinance pertaining to Dog Maintenance & Care

All Commissioners - email Com. Franklin with any suggestions about dog ordinance, also think of any possible objections about cat declawing and recommended solutions.

13.Adjournment

The meeting was adjourned at 7.02p.m. motion by Com. Eckman, seconded by Com.

Jensen.
